Overall, this patchset has two objectives:
- remove the volume information duplication in
dlls/kernelbase/volume.c in preference to the version in
dlls/mountmgr.sys/device.c
2) set the stage for fixing the advertisement of reparse point support
( https://github.com/wine-staging/wine-staging/blob/master/patches/ntdll-Junct...
)
Per Zeb's suggestion, these patches are now organized as follows:
0001: allow volume information queries to be asynchronous
0002: allow NtQueryVolumeInformationFile to make async volume
information queries
0003: implement volume information queries for device files
0004: hook up volume information queries for mountmgr
0005: reimplement GetVolumeInformation on top of GetVolumeInformationByHandle
===
This specific patch allows the volume information queries to be
asynchronous on the server side.
